Political Memecoins: Risks of MAGAcoin and JAECOIN

MAGAcoin and JAECOIN attracted investor interest by combining political events with cryptocurrency. Despite their popularity, they can be extremely volatile.

Rise of Political Memecoins

MAGAcoin and JAECOIN gained significant fame by merging political events and public sentiment. MAGAcoin was based on former US President Donald Trump's message 'Make America Great Again,' while JAECOIN garnered attention as a meme coin linked to candidate Lee Jae-myung's digital economy platform.

Impact of Political Events on Value

MAGAcoin's value showed significant dependence on Trump's comments and political events. For instance, after Trump's pro-crypto comments, MAGAcoin's trading volume increased by 1000% in one day. However, after Trump's trial verdict, its price plummeted. In the case of JAECOIN, its value was buoyed by Lee Jae-myung's popularity and his promise of digital transformation.

Conflicting Prospects and Expert Warnings

Political memecoins such as MAGAcoin and JAECOIN expanded the cryptocurrency market to a new political and economic platform. Experts warn that despite the potential short-term profits, their inherent instability makes long-term trust hard to achieve.

MAGAcoin and JAECOIN show that cryptocurrencies can be powerful tools for political messaging. However, they also indicate the potential risks of market crashes.
